Garlic Butter Roasted Cauliflower Recipe
Garlic Butter Roasted Cauliflower is that unforgettable side dish you’ll want to make again and again. Imagine golden, crispy cauliflower florets infused with savory garlic and rich, melted butter, crowned with fresh parsley and a touch of Parmesan cheese. It’s irresistibly aromatic, effortless to prepare, and guaranteed to win over even the staunchest veggie skeptics. Whether you’re looking to jazz up weeknight meals or add a touch of elegance to your holiday table, this Garlic Butter Roasted Cauliflower will delight everyone at your table.

Ingredients You’ll Need
What makes this dish so special is how just a handful of simple, classic ingredients can work culinary magic together. Each element brings its own flair to the table, balancing flavor, color, and texture to create crowd-pleasing perfection.
- Cauliflower: The main attraction, its mild flavor becomes nutty and sweet after roasting.
- Unsalted Butter: Adds richness and helps achieve that signature golden crust.
- Olive Oil: Prevents sticking and helps the cauliflower roast evenly while adding a subtle fruity note.
- Garlic: Delivers bold, unforgettable flavor; mince it fresh for the best taste.
- Salt: Simple but essential, bringing all the flavors together and highlighting the cauliflower’s natural sweetness.
- Freshly Ground Black Pepper: Lends a gentle, peppery warmth.
- Paprika (optional): Offers a hint of smokiness and a gorgeous touch of color.
- Fresh Parsley: Sprinkled on at the end for a burst of green and fresh flavor.
- Parmesan Cheese (optional): Gives a nutty finish and irresistible savory depth; perfect for cheese lovers.
How to Make Garlic Butter Roasted Cauliflower
Step 1: Prep the Oven and Baking Sheet
Begin by preheating your oven to 425°F. Line a baking sheet with parchment paper or aluminum foil to make your cleanup a breeze. A hot oven is key here—it helps the cauliflower get that gorgeous, lightly caramelized exterior while remaining perfectly tender inside.
Step 2: Mix the Garlic Butter Marinade
In a large bowl, combine the melted butter, olive oil, minced garlic, salt, black pepper, and a pinch of paprika if you’d like an extra depth of flavor. Stir everything together well so that every spoonful is loaded with buttery, garlicky goodness. The aroma at this point already hints at the deliciousness to come.
Step 3: Coat the Cauliflower Florets
Add your cauliflower florets to the bowl and toss thoroughly, ensuring every piece is evenly coated in the luscious garlic butter mixture. Taking a few extra seconds with this step ensures flavor in every bite and helps with even roasting.
Step 4: Arrange and Roast
Spread the coated cauliflower out on your prepared baking sheet in a single, even layer. Don’t overcrowd—this lets the florets get deliciously brown and crispy instead of steaming. Roast in the preheated oven for 25 to 30 minutes, stirring or flipping halfway through for the most even color and crispiness.
Step 5: Finish and Serve
Remove the pan from the oven; your kitchen should smell amazing right now! While the florets are still hot, sprinkle them generously with fresh chopped parsley and, if you’re feeling extra, a handful of grated Parmesan cheese. Serve immediately and watch everyone dive in.
How to Serve Garlic Butter Roasted Cauliflower

Garnishes
A shower of fresh parsley is a must for color and a fragrant finish, but don’t stop there! A light dusting of Parmesan cheese melts just slightly on contact, making each bite even more delicious. If you love a bright finish, a squeeze of lemon juice right before serving adds a lovely punch.
Side Dishes
Garlic Butter Roasted Cauliflower is beyond versatile. Try it alongside roasted chicken or grilled fish, or nestle it next to a hearty lentil pilaf for a vegetarian feast. It also shines beside classics like mashed potatoes, couscous, or a simple green salad.
Creative Ways to Present
Who says you need to serve it in a bowl? Pile these golden florets onto a rustic wooden board for sharing, toss leftovers into a warm grain bowl, or use as a topping for flatbread pizza. For an elegant starter, serve mini portions in small cups topped with extra herbs.
Make Ahead and Storage
Storing Leftovers
If you find yourself with extra Garlic Butter Roasted Cauliflower (lucky you!), transfer cooled florets to an airtight container and refrigerate for up to 3 days. They’ll stay crisp-tender and flavorful, perfect for snacking or adding to other dishes.
Freezing
Although you can freeze Garlic Butter Roasted Cauliflower, the texture will soften a bit upon thawing. To freeze, spread the cooled florets on a baking sheet until frozen, then transfer to a freezer-safe bag or container. For best flavor, enjoy within 2 months.
Reheating
To bring back that roasted crispiness, spread the cauliflower on a baking sheet and reheat in a 400°F oven for about 8–10 minutes. A quick broil for the last 2 minutes will revive the lightly caramelized edges. Avoid microwaving if you want that crunch.
FAQs
Can I make Garlic Butter Roasted Cauliflower vegan?
Absolutely! Simply swap the unsalted butter for your favorite vegan butter or use extra olive oil. Skip the Parmesan cheese or sprinkle with nutritional yeast for a cheesy touch without the dairy.
Is it necessary to use fresh garlic, or can I use garlic powder?
While fresh garlic is ideal for flavor, garlic powder can work in a pinch. Use about 1 teaspoon of garlic powder, mixing it in with the other seasonings. The flavor will be milder, but still delicious.
What’s the best way to keep the cauliflower crispy?
Spacing the florets out on the baking sheet is crucial for crispiness. For an extra-crispy result, broil the finished cauliflower for two to three minutes before serving and avoid overcrowding the pan.
Can I prep the cauliflower ahead of time?
Yes! You can cut the cauliflower into florets and even toss them with the garlic butter mixture earlier in the day. Keep refrigerated, then spread out and roast just before serving for optimal texture.
Is Garlic Butter Roasted Cauliflower gluten-free?
It is! There are no gluten-containing ingredients in this recipe, making it perfect for gluten-sensitive friends and family. Just double-check any store-bought cheese add-ins to be certain.
Final Thoughts
If you’re ready to turn a humble vegetable into the star of your dinner table, Garlic Butter Roasted Cauliflower is the recipe for you. It’s simple, irresistible, and sure to earn rave reviews from everyone who tries it. Give it a whirl and savor every bite!
Print
Garlic Butter Roasted Cauliflower Recipe
- Total Time: 40 minutes
- Yield: 4 servings 1x
- Diet: Vegetarian
Description
Enjoy a flavorful twist on a classic vegetable with this Garlic Butter Roasted Cauliflower recipe. Perfectly roasted cauliflower florets tossed in a garlic butter sauce and finished with fresh herbs and Parmesan cheese.
Ingredients
Cauliflower:
- 1 large head of cauliflower (cut into florets)
Garlic Butter Sauce:
- 3 tablespoons unsalted butter (melted)
- 2 tablespoons olive oil
- 4 garlic cloves (minced)
- 1/2 teaspoon salt
- 1/4 teaspoon freshly ground black pepper
- 1/4 teaspoon paprika (optional)
Garnish:
- 2 tablespoons chopped fresh parsley
- 2 tablespoons grated Parmesan cheese (optional)
Instructions
- Preheat Oven: Preheat the oven to 425°F and line a baking sheet with parchment paper or foil.
- Prepare Garlic Butter Sauce: In a large bowl, mix melted butter, olive oil, minced garlic, salt, pepper, and paprika.
- Toss Cauliflower: Add cauliflower florets to the bowl and toss to coat evenly.
- Roast Cauliflower: Spread cauliflower on the baking sheet and roast for 25-30 minutes, turning halfway through.
- Finish and Serve: Sprinkle with parsley and Parmesan before serving.
Notes
- For extra crispiness, broil the cauliflower for 2–3 minutes at the end of roasting.
- Add a squeeze of lemon juice before serving for brightness.
- Prep Time: 10 minutes
- Cook Time: 30 minutes
- Category: Side Dish
- Method: Roasting
- Cuisine: American
Nutrition
- Serving Size: 1 cup
- Calories: 160
- Sugar: 3g
- Sodium: 240mg
- Fat: 14g
- Saturated Fat: 6g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 7g
- Fiber: 3g
- Protein: 3g
- Cholesterol: 20mg